Define Your Personal Brand
Before you can establish a strong visual identity, you need to define your personal brand. Start by identifying your values, strengths, and unique selling points. Consider what sets you apart from others in your field and how you want to be perceived by your target audience.
Create a Visual Identity
Your visual identity includes elements such as your logo, color palette, typography, and imagery. These elements should be consistent across all your communication channels, including your website, social media profiles, and marketing materials.
Logo
Your logo is a visual representation of your personal brand. It should be simple, memorable, and reflective of your personality or values. Consider working with a graphic designer to create a professional logo that resonates with your target audience.
Color Palette
Choose a color palette that reflects your personality and communicates the right emotions to your audience. Different colors evoke different feelings, so select colors that align with your brand values and the message you want to convey.
Typography
Typography plays a significant role in conveying your brand's tone and personality. Select fonts that are easy to read and align with the overall look and feel of your brand. Use different font styles for headings, body text, and other elements to create hierarchy and visual interest.
Imagery
High-quality imagery can enhance your brand's visual appeal and convey your brand's story effectively. Choose images that are relevant to your brand and resonate with your target audience. Avoid using generic stock photos and opt for authentic, original images whenever possible.
Consistency is Key
Consistency is crucial to building a strong personal brand and visual identity. Ensure that all your branding elements are used consistently across all platforms to create a cohesive and memorable brand experience for your audience.
